Pricing, coverage & formulary
The disclosed facts behind the scores. Lower price wins its row (teal).
| Spec | Found | eMI Aesthetics |
|---|---|---|
| Cost-Efficiency Index | 88/100 | 70/100 |
| Semaglutide / mo | $129/mo | $179/mo (all doses, compounded) |
| Tirzepatide / mo | $129/mo | Not disclosed |
| Semaglutide / yr (modeled) | $1,548 | $2,148 |
| Tirzepatide / yr (modeled) | $1,548 | — |
| Coverage | All 50 states | All 50 states |
| Oral / sublingual | No | Yes |
| Brand-name access | Compounded only | Yes |
| Rank on the board | #7 | #97 |

eMI Aesthetics
70/100Where the value is
- Available to eligible patients in all 50 states
- Offers both semaglutide and tirzepatide, plus an oral semaglutide option
- Intake and provider visits run through OpenLoop Health, an established telehealth network
The tradeoffs
- Full per-drug pricing is not shown before intake; only an 'as low as 179/month' starting rate is published
- No fill pharmacy or named medical director is publicly listed
